Possible Causes of Malfunction

Common causes of brake malfunction in Magnum E-Bikes include worn brake pads, air in the hydraulic system, and misalignment of brake components. Additionally, contaminated brake fluid can lead to reduced responsiveness in the braking system. The presence of rust or corrosion on brake parts can further exacerbate these issues. Uneven tire pressure may also impact braking efficiency, leading to inconsistent performance. Understanding these potential causes will facilitate better adjustment and maintenance tips for ensuring optimal brake function.

Common Causes of Issues

Common causes of issues in gear shifting often include misalignment of components, inadequate lubrication, and wear and tear on the drivetrain. Additionally, improper cable tension can lead to difficulties in engaging gears smoothly. Contaminants or debris in the gear system can also hinder performance and responsiveness. Furthermore, the condition of the derailleur and shifters plays a critical role in ensuring effective gear transitions. Regular maintenance and inspections can help mitigate these issues and enhance the riding experience.

Adjusting Derailleur Settings

Precision in adjusting derailleur settings is crucial for achieving optimal performance and ensuring smooth transitions between gears. Proper alignment of the derailleur with the cassette and chain is essential to prevent gear skipping or misalignment. Additionally, fine-tuning the limit screws can help maintain the derailleur’s range of motion, safeguarding against chain derailment. Regularly checking the cable tension also contributes to the responsiveness of gear shifts, enhancing the overall riding experience. Inspect Wiring and Fuses

A thorough inspection of the wiring and fuses is essential to identify any potential faults that may be contributing to the malfunction of the lights and signals on the Magnum e-bike. Loose connections, frayed wires, or blown fuses can disrupt the electrical flow, resulting in inoperative lighting systems. Furthermore, ensuring that all connections are secure can prevent intermittent failures that may arise during operation. It is also advisable to check for corrosion or damage at the fuse and wiring junctions, as these issues can hinder performance. Brake System Checks

Thorough brake system checks are crucial for ensuring safety and optimal performance in your Magnum e-bike. Regularly inspect brake pads for wear and replace them as necessary to maintain effective stopping power. Additionally, ensure that brake fluid levels are adequate and check for any leaks in the hydraulic system. Adjust the brake calipers to ensure even contact with the rotor, which can prevent uneven wear and enhance braking efficiency. Finally, test the brake lever for proper engagement and responsiveness to confirm that the system is functioning correctly.
